excel本月的累计什么公式
63人看过
理解本月累计计算的核心逻辑
在处理月度经营数据时,我们常需要动态统计从当月第一天到当前日期的数值总和。这种计算要求电子表格能够自动识别当前系统日期,并精准筛选出对应时间范围内的数据记录。其技术核心在于日期函数的灵活运用与条件判断机制的构建,而非简单的算术加总。
基础累计公式构建方案最直接的解决方案是结合求和函数与条件判断函数。假设数据列位于A列,日期列位于B列,可使用=求和(条件(月份(B:B)=月份(今天()),A:A))这样的结构。其中月份函数提取日期所属月份,今天函数获取当前系统日期,条件函数实现按月筛选,最后通过求和函数完成聚合计算。这种方法适用于数据量较小的简单场景。
动态日期范围的智能界定为避免每日手动调整日期范围,可采用日期函数自动生成当月首尾日期。日期(年份(今天()),月份(今天()),1)会返回当月第一天的日期值,而日期(年份(今天()),月份(今天())+1,0)则巧妙返回当月最后一天。将此与求和条件函数结合,形成=求和条件(A:A,B:B,">="&日期(年份(今天()),月份(今天()),1),B:B,"<="&今天()),实现真正意义上的智能累计。
多条件累计统计技巧当需要同时按月份和部门等条件进行累计时,多条件求和函数展现出强大优势。例如=多条件求和(数值列,日期列,">="&月初,日期列,"<="&今天(),部门列,"销售部")。通过添加多个条件对,可以精准定位特定部门在当月的累计业绩,这种多维度筛选能力是单一条件函数无法实现的。
跨月数据分割处理方案对于跨自然月周期的业务数据(如每月26日至次月25日),需要自定义统计区间。可建立辅助列标识业务月份,使用=日期(年份(B2),月份(B2)-(日(B2)<26),26)生成每个日期对应的业务周期起始日,再结合条件判断实现非标准月份的累计计算。这种方案有效解决了财务周期与自然月不匹配的难题。
工作日累计的特殊处理仅统计工作日的累计值时,需借助网络工作日函数。首先使用=网络工作日(日期(年份(今天()),月份(今天()),1),今天())计算出当月已过工作日数量,然后通过索引函数匹配对应工作日的数值进行累加。对于生产计划、工时统计等场景,这种过滤周末和节假日的计算方式更具实际意义。
累计百分比的计算方法为直观展示进度完成率,常需要计算累计值占月度目标的百分比。在已有本月累计公式的基础上,只需将结果除以月计划目标值即可。建议使用=若错误(本月累计/月目标,0)结构处理目标值为零的异常情况,同时通过单元格格式设置为百分比显示,使数据呈现更加专业化。
动态图表联动技术将累计公式与图表功能结合,可实现动态进度可视化。建立辅助列存放每日的当月累计值,使用散点图或折线图展示增长趋势。关键技巧是使用=若(行()<=日(今天()),累计公式,无效值)控制数据点数量,使图表仅显示到当前日期的数据轨迹,形成自动更新的进度仪表板。
数组公式的高阶应用对于复杂条件下的累计计算,数组公式能提供更简洁的解决方案。例如=求和((月份(日期列)=月份(今天()))(年份(日期列)=年份(今天()))(产品列="A")数值列)这种结构可一次性完成多条件筛选求和。输入时需按控制键加换挡键加回车键组合确认,公式两侧会出现花括号标识。
错误值的预防与处理当数据区域存在空白或非数值内容时,累计公式可能返回错误值。可通过以下方式加固:使用聚合函数替代基础求和函数,其内置错误忽略功能;或在公式外层嵌套若错误函数提供默认值。例如=若错误(求和条件(数值列,日期列,">="&月初),0)确保始终返回有效数字。
多工作表数据汇总当月度数据分散在不同工作表时,可使用三维引用或间接函数实现跨表累计。假设每日数据存放在以日期命名的工作表中,汇总表可使用=求和(间接("'"&文本(日期(年份(今天()),月份(今天()),行(第一行:当前行)),"MM-DD")&"'!数值区域"))动态引用各工作表数据。这种方法适合日记账式数据结构。
内存数组的优化策略针对大规模数据集,应优先选择数据库函数或透视表等专用工具。数据库函数如=数据库求和(整个数据区域,数值列索引,条件区域)通过设置条件区域实现按月筛选,计算效率显著高于数组公式。条件区域应包含标题行和日期条件(如">=2023-11-1"、"<=2023-11-30")。
移动端适配要点在移动设备上查看累计数据时,需注意公式兼容性。避免使用控制键加换挡键加回车键数组公式,优先采用内置聚合函数。同时通过冻结窗格功能固定表头行列,使用条件格式突出显示关键指标,确保在小屏幕设备上仍能清晰呈现本月累计进度。
历史同期对比分析为体现业务增长情况,常需对比去年同期累计值。只需将公式中的日期判断条件调整为年份(日期列)=年份(今天())-1即可获取上年同期数据。建议使用=今年累计/去年累计-1计算同比增长率,并通过条件格式自动标记正负增长,形成直观的趋势分析看板。
模板化应用的最佳实践将成熟的累计公式保存为模板可大幅提升工作效率。建议建立标准数据录入规范,如日期列必须使用标准日期格式,数值列避免混入文本等。同时设置保护工作表锁定公式单元格,仅开放数据录入区域,防止公式被意外修改,确保累计计算的长期稳定性。
进阶场景:滚动累计计算对于需要统计最近30天累计值的场景,可使用=求和条件(数值列,日期列,">="&今天()-30)。这种滚动累计模式不受自然月限制,始终统计从当前日期前推30天的数据总和,特别适用于客户活跃度、库存周转等需要固定时间窗口的指标分析。
性能优化与计算效率当数据量超过万行时,应避免整列引用(如A:A)而改用精确范围(如A1:A10000)。定期将公式结果转换为数值可减少重复计算,对于已完成的历史月份数据,可使用选择性粘贴为数值固定计算结果。同时开启手动计算模式,避免每次输入数据都触发全表重算。
自动化报表系统集成将本月累计公式与企业数据系统结合,可实现完全自动化的报表生成。通过功率查询获取源数据,使用数据模型建立关系,在功率透视表中添加计算字段实现动态累计。结合切片器设置日期筛选,用户只需刷新数据即可获得实时更新的本月累计报表,极大提升数据决策效率。
258人看过
269人看过
124人看过
198人看过
128人看过
93人看过



.webp)
.webp)
.webp)